JOURNEY BACK HOME: AN OVERSEAS FILIPINO WORKER’S STORY

My one-year work contract with Cocoon Resort Maldives as a resident singer ended in March 2020 but because of the Covid-19 pandemic there was a lockdown and all business establishments and resorts were closed including Cocoon Resort. There were no domestic and international flights. I was supposed to transfer to my new job as a Sales Representative in a furniture company in Male City the next month but the manager called me and informed me that they will temporarily close their office due to the pandemic. I was very disappointed. I was stuck in the island resort of Cocoon for three months with no salary or allowance. The staff of the resort is not allowed to go out of the island except for those who are going home or for vacation. I waited patiently for the repatriation flight back to the Philippines.

The flight back to the Philippines was coordinated by the Philippine Embassy in the Maldives with Ace Travel. It was scheduled for June 10, 2020. I messaged my agent and the HR of Cocoon to include me in the flight. I was so happy I can finally go home.

On the day of our flight, I together with another Filipina staff was taken from the resort to the international airport thru the Cocoon speedboat. Some Filipino staffs from another island were also with us. The travel by speedboat was about two hours and thirty minutes to the international airport.
